123. Galactites Moench View in CoL 2
White-tomentose, annual herbs. Leaves alternate, with spiny lobes or teeth. Capitula solitary or in corymbose cymes or clusters. Involucre ovoid; involucral bracts imbricate, the outer and middle with a rigid, erecto-patent apical spine. Receptacle densely hairy. Inner florets small, tubular, hermaphrodite; outer florets large, infundibuliform, sterile. Corolla purple to white. Achenes subcylindrical, striate, glabrous; pappus-hairs plumose, white.
Cauline leaves with spines l-5-6(-8) mm; spines of involucral bracts 5-10 x0-3-0- 5 mm, greenish 1. tomentosa Cauline leaves with spines 6-15 mm; spines of involucral bracts 10-25x 0-5-1 mm, yellow 2. duriaei
